The Ingersoll Rand compressor screw air end specifically refers to the core compression assembly of screw air compressors manufactured by the Ingersoll Rand (IR) brand, also known as the air end.
It is essentially a pair of high-precision, intermeshing screw rotors (male and female) and the precision housing that houses them. Its function is to convert the mechanical energy of the motor into the pressure energy of the air through the rotation of the rotors. It is the "heart" of the air compressor and directly determines the air production efficiency, reliability, and lifespan of the compressor.

Features
1. Energy-Efficient Rotor Profile Design Ingersoll Rand's patented asymmetric rotor tooth profile optimizes rotor meshing, effectively reducing internal leakage within the compression chamber and ensuring a more complete and faster compression process.
2. Superior and Reliable Bearing System Oversized, high-preload heavy-duty bearings are used. This design withstands extreme loads and temperature fluctuations, ensuring the rotors maintain extremely precise, minute clearances even at high speeds.Stable Operation: Effectively suppresses axial and radial movement of the rotors, resulting in smooth operation with minimal vibration and noise.
3. Advanced Manufacturing and Material Technology The rotors are constructed of high-strength, wear-resistant, and corrosion-resistant alloy steel. Machined using top-of-the-line precision CNC grinding machines, they ensure tooth profile accuracy and surface finish. The rotors undergo rigorous dynamic balancing (typically to G2.5 or higher), eliminating vibration risks at the source.
